I just took my first test today with RPNow to speed up my progress. I have a kidney problem so I have to go once during the test (probably 1-2 mins). I forgot to check if there was any button to pause the test. After I came back, I continued to do my test and it let me. Is it going to be a problem? I'm so mad at myself for not checking because I was so anxious about the test.

It may be a problem, yes. You're not supposed to leave the computer at all for any reason while testing is in progress. Unfortunately, your test will probably get kicked back due to "cheating" because you got up.
In the future, I would suggest taking a bathroom break immediately before beginning the test.

RPNOW is third party and not under Study.com's control, you can send an email to support@study.com and explain what happened. They will most likely get RPNOW to revisit the video, if you left the screen as is while you're at the loo, it's not really that transparent how they "flag/score" you, but most likely they'll flag the system with a note what transpired. Study.com will most likely have the "final" say of what they can/can not do... Make sure to explain in detail, be courteous, and ask what your possible next steps are...
